Political and legal framework of urban development 1900-SM-1-23
Contemporary cities are political communities with a considerable degree of local autonomy. A large part of the rules of urban politics is determined by the institutional architecture of local government system and the degree of decentralization. This course focuses on the institutional (political and legal) framework in which are embedded: local elected authorities, local administration and organized citizens.
The detailed list of topics covered:
(1) City as a unit of local government – local self-government and decentralization in contemporary democracies.
(2) Local autonomy and its dimensions. Can cities resist centralization?
(3) Public finances in cities – the role of urban finances in the state, the ideal system of local governmment financing.
(4) Public finances in cities – fiscal autonomy, a new system for funding municipal revenues in Poland.
(5) Forms of public service delivery in Poland – legal and financial frameworks.
(6) Municipal companies.
(7) Power in the city in selected theoretical approaches to urban politics.
(8) Institutionalization of the metropolitan governance.
